Topic: Import existing gallery.xml

I have lots of previously created juice box galleries each with it's respective settings in the gallery.xml file. Is there any way to import these into showcase galleries while maintaining edibility via the showcase admin tool? Recreating all the settings in the showcase admin would be very cumbersome.

I have tried to replace the existing config.xml files with the content of the gallery.xml. It works but only unless I do not touch the page in the admin tool. Once I change anything in the admin tool all settings are falling back to the initial showcase settings.

Re: Import existing gallery.xml

You can import Juicebox (and SimpleViewer) galleries into a Showkase installation and once they have been imported, each gallery will be given its own genuine Showkase page (just like if the gallery had been created by Showkase itself) which can subsequently be edited within the Showkase interface.

Just upload your complete gallery folders to your web server (I would recommend uploading the gallery folders to somewhere outside your Showkase directory) and go to the 'Site -> Import' section. Further instructions can be found on the 'Import' page itself.

Please note that this functionality was introduced in Showkase v1.1.0.
For a full list of changes, please see the Version History.
Instructions for upgrading Showkase can be found here.

Re: Import existing gallery.xml

I have created a directory under the root of my webpage called /teszt, here I have the Showkase installation. I have created a directory /teszt/2014001, here I have copied an old Juicebox gallery. I have pointed the Import function to the /teszt/2014001 directory, but it says "no importable galleries found". Any idea what am I doing wrong?

Re: Import existing gallery.xml

As I noted earlier, I would not recommend trying to import any galleries located within your Showkase directory (though it should still work). If you are trying to import a gallery whose folder is named '2014001' and is located in the root Showkase directory, then Showkase will not be able to create a Showkase page/folder for the gallery in the root Showkase directory using the same name as it will already exist. Showkase will have to name the folder '2014001-2'.

With regard to your problem of not having your Juicebox gallery recognised by Showkase, make sure that your gallery's 'jbcore' folder is located in the root of the gallery folder (just like a gallery created by JuiceboxBuilder). If you have changed the structure of your gallery (using a baseUrl), then Showkase will not recognise the folder as a Juicebox gallery.

If you continue to experience difficulties, please post the URL to Juicebox gallery folder you are trying to import so that I can take a look and help further.

Re: Import existing gallery.xml

I have changed the setup as advised. Now Showkase is in the /teszt folder while the gallery to be imported is in /kepek folder. While trying to import I make reference to /kepek but it does not work. I have not altered the location of the jbcore folder within the gallery.

The url to the juice box gallery is  lillin.hu/kepek

Please give it a check.

Re: Import existing gallery.xml

I see no reason why the import should not work. (You are using the current version of Showkase, your Juicebox folder is of a standard structure and complete and both your Showkase installation and Juicebox gallery folder are on the same domain).

Make sure that you are entering the correct path in the 'Import path' input field.

If your Showkase installation is in its own folder in your root directory and the gallery you are trying to import is in a folder located alongside your Showkase installation, then the 'Import path' you should enter is simply '/'.
Showkase will look for gallery folders in the import path you specify.
You should specify the path of the directory containing the gallery folder, not the path of the gallery folder itself. In doing so, Showkase is able to import multiple galleries at once (if many gallery folders are in a single directory).